csserver.java
来自「java网络高级编程的配套源码,java网络高级编程为清华出版社出版.」· Java 代码 · 共 62 行
JAVA
62 行
/*源代码清单8-8*/
import java.net.*;
import java.io.*;
public class CSServer extends Thread
{
int port=8888;
ServerSocket serverSocket=null;
public CSServer()
{
try
{
serverSocket=new ServerSocket(port);
}
catch(Exception e)
{
System.out.println(e.toString());
}
}
public CSServer(int port)
{
try
{
if(port!=0)
this.port=port;
serverSocket=new ServerSocket(port);
}
catch(Exception e)
{
System.out.println(e.toString());
}
}
public void run()
{
try
{
while(true)
{
Socket socket=null;
socket=serverSocket.accept();
UserThread userThread=new UserThread(socket);
userThread.start();
}
}
catch(Exception e)
{
System.out.println(e.toString());
}
}
public static void main(String[] args)
{
CSServer server=new CSServer(6666);
server.start();
}
}
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?